
DJ Boof left the 'The Wendy Williams Show' in late 2020. But an Instagram put up proves that DJ Boof and Wendy's months-long beef has ended.
Most fans of The Wendy Williams Show know that the host and namesake of the sunlight hours communicate show is not any stranger to stirring up drama and controversy. Wendy Williams used to be a staple of tabloids and press long sooner than her ex-husband, Kevin Hunter, had an affair and child with his mistress and broke the internet.
However, the media maven has been laying low since June 2021 when she took an prolonged hiatus from her show after experiencing an onset of health complications.
Months later, showrunners revealed that the Wendy Show would not go back for Season Thirteen and Sherri Sheppard will take over the time slot in her position. The show's cancellation came after former employees like DJ Boof got here ahead with some very critical accusations.
The two just lately posed in an Instagram photograph in combination, seemingly ending their months-long beef. And it's the most productive thing you'll see all week.
DJ Boof and Wendy Williams just squashed their beef.
During DJ Boof's tenure on The Wendy Williams Show, he and the display host sparked courting rumors. But Wendy's "special friend" used to be changed through DJ Suss One in Season 12. Not lengthy after, DJ Boof got here ahead to inform his side of the story.
The first sign that there used to be bother on the set was once when DJ Boof unfollowed Wendy on Instagram and got rid of any mention of operating on The Wendy Williams Show from his Instagram bio.
Later, he hinted that Wendy had relapsed and called the show a toxic work surroundings. He wrote in an Instagram remark, "Y’all have no idea what’s really going on and everyone there is afraid to speak up because they don’t wanna lose their jobs. This is going to play out bad. I feel sorry for the workers and victims."
Though it gave the impression that the bridge between DJ Boof and Wendy have been burned perpetually, he recently posted an Instagram photo of them in combination that said otherwise. In the photo, the two look as chummy as ever. And fans were happy to peer that there was not any dangerous blood between the two.
But what happened between DJ Boof and Wendy that started their feud? The internet’s finest sleuths are at the case.
Fans have multiple theories about what took place between DJ Boof and Wendy Williams.
After the inside track broke that DJ Suss One was changing DJ Boof at the show, lovers took to the comment section on Instagram to take a position what took place.
When one fan asked what came about to DJ Boof, some other fan spoke back and said, “DJ Booth mentioned on his Instagram Live final week that he left because the surroundings was poisonous as well as the folks and to 'learn between the lines' [whatever] that supposed.”
Another fan speculated that the feud between Wendy Williams and Nicki Minaj was the reason for DJ Boof’s departure. DJ Boof also works carefully with Nicki.
Wendy and Nicki were given into it when Wendy went after Nicki’s husband, Kenneth Petty. The two have not been on good phrases since their feud. Because DJ Boof was once running with Nicki and Wendy, lovers believed that he had finally chosen a side and it wasn’t Wendy’s.
